The Stars Align for Us to Say Goodbye Chapter 1

Days before my wedding, I received a video of my fiancee, Alice Moore, being violated against her will. By the time I find her, she's covered in bruises, her body bare.

She wails as she punches me in the chest, demanding to know why I didn't come to her sooner. She says her life has been ruined.

As I hold her close, I make her a promise, saying that I would never scorn her. I even promise to give her 10% of my company shares as a wedding gift, hoping that it will put her at ease.

Everyone says I've lost my mind for going to such lengths for a woman who has been sullied by another man.

But then, I end up overhearing Alice giggling away with her friend in the bathroom.

"That fool actually believed me and thought I'd been abducted. Cole and I went at it for three days in a row. I had the best time of my life! Oh, well. Since I can't marry Cole, my only option is to let him be the first man I take to bed before I get married."

Miranda exclaims in shock, "What if Luke finds out about it? Aren't you afraid of that happening?"

"He's a complete idiot. He even promised to give me his company shares as a wedding gift!" Alice retorted derisively. "There's no way he'd find out about this. I'm only marrying him because his family is one of the richest in the city. Otherwise, you couldn't even pay me to date him. Who would want a guy as boring as him?"

I remain frozen outside the bathroom, feeling like I'd just taken a plunge into icy water.

So be it, then. The wedding ceremony will proceed as scheduled, but I'll have to make some adjustments as to who the bride will be.

"Alice, Luke has treated you really well all these years. Are you sure you never once felt anything for him?" Miranda Green, the friend of my fiancee, Alice Moore, asked her.

My breathing stalled when Alice didn't answer right away. For those brief two seconds, I felt an absurd dash of hope. Perhaps…

"Nope," Alice responded decisively. "Cole Jenkins has always been the only man I loved."

The hope that bubbled up inside of me popped.

Miranda seemed to have more to say. She sounded worried when she said, "You're seriously playing with fire right now. Aren't you worried that things might blow up in your face? To think that you pulled something like this right before the wedding. Luke and the Sheltons must be humiliated! Luke's parents—"

"Humiliated? Well, he deserves it!" Alice snapped shrilly, her voice laced with venom. "You have no idea how awful it is to be with a man as controlling as Luke! He tries to stick his nose into everything I do and meddle in every part of my life. I feel like I'm about to suffocate, okay?

"I want the whole wide world to know that I gave my first time to another man! I want Luke and the entire Shelton family to become the laughingstock in all of Northvale!"

After a pause, she added smugly, "Thankfully, he's been hopelessly in love with me all these years—like a lovesick puppy. He believes everything I tell him. Otherwise, I wouldn't have dared to do something like this."

I closed my eyes. There was a tightening feeling in my chest that made it almost impossible to breathe.

When Alice's family, the Moores, had been on the brink of bankruptcy, her mother came looking for mine and cried up a storm.

At first, I didn't want to form a marriage alliance with the Moores. It was Alice who tugged on my sleeve and tearfully begged me not to reject her.

I took pity on her and gave in.

Throughout these years, I pumped money into Moore Corporation. I personally taught Alice how to evaluate business opportunities and negotiate business deals. I stayed up with her through multiple all-nighters.

It was I who dragged the failing Moore family back to glory and helped them reestablish themselves among the elite circle in Northvale.

But in her eyes, this was just me being a controlling man?

I turned and walked away without a sound.

Once I got back to the living room, I pulled out my phone and clicked on a group chat that had been dead for ages. All the participants were wealthy scions I'd known since childhood.

My fingers flew across the screen, and moments later, I sent a message to the group.

"I need a bride for the wedding ceremony in three days. Who can help me find one to put on a show?"

Immediately, messages flooded into the chat.

"What the heck? Did your account get hacked, Luke?"

"Luke, are you being serious right now? What about Alice?"

I was in no mood to explain the situation, so I simply replied, "I'll share the whole story later. Keep this a secret for now."

Alice came out of the bathroom with a sweet and pleasant smile. It was as if the vicious woman I'd overheard just now had only been a figment of my imagination.

She came over and looped her arm through mine with familiar ease. "It's getting late, Luke. You can head to bed first. I want to spend the night with Miranda."

Ever since that "ordeal" of hers, Alice kept coming up with all sorts of excuses to avoid being alone with me. All along, I thought that she simply needed time to recover from the trauma she'd suffered.

But from the looks of it now, it was simply because she didn't want to see me.
